For all those who still want a QB for our team just thought this was an interesting note about two of them...


Quickie report on the Thursday workout of Eli Manning, the Mississippi star who auditioned for league scouts at the New Orleans Saints complex: A solid workout but not a scintillating one. Manning threw the ball well enough, demonstrated good touch and accuracy, and will still be the first quarterback chosen and still possible the top prospect to go off the board. But two scouts said that J.P Losman of Tulane, who worked out just after Manning, actually threw some routes better. Losman continues to strengthen his stock as a likely second-round pick.
